Chennai, October 20 (UNI) Highlighting the severe crisis facing the garment

export sector due to multiple factors, Tamil Nadu Chief Minister MKStalin

urged Prime Minister Narendra Modi to announce a special emergency

Line of Credit Guarantee Scheme (ECLGS) for MSMEs in Garment

sector immediately and provide 20% additional unsecured credit as part of

the new regime.

In a semi-official letter to the Prime Minister, copies of which have been

communicated to the media here today, he said that the garment export business

is going through a serious crisis due to multiple factors, including

the economic impact of Covid-19, the Russian-Ukrainian war and the

anticipated economic slowdown in the West.

“I understand that the month-on-month growth rate of ready-to-wear

garment exports are now in steep decline,” he said.

Pointing out that Tiruppur was one of India’s largest knitwear exporters

clusters that serve the US, UK and European markets, the Chief Minister

stated that MSMEs make up 95% of the exporting units in this cluster.

It is reported that orders for the summer season have now decreased

around 40% compared to last year. Exporting units and their

supplier MSMEs face a serious financial crisis in the coming years.

months due to low demand, he said.

“Thousands of jobs, especially for rural women who constitute an important

part of the workforce are in danger,” Stalin said, adding, considering

the above circumstances, MSMEs should be granted special credit

facilities to survive this crisis.

“I ask you to announce a special emergency line of credit guarantee

Scheme (ECLGS) for MSMEs in the garment sector immediately.

Twenty percent (20%) additional unsecured credit may be provided

under the new regime,” Stalin said and urged the prime minister to

favorably consider this request.
